Cinderella's Spark [Visual Novel] [Fantasy] [Free]
Story:
What you don't know can't hurt you… or is it the other way around?
Cinderella's life has been unhappy but predictable up until now – playing the part of a scullery maid for her cruel stepmother and oblivious stepsister. But one day, her stepsister, Agatha, finally takes notice and tries to help her.
It would be a welcome change of pace, except that Agatha's shift in attitude seems to be motivated by a terrible secret. Can she really be trusted when she says Cinderella is better off not knowing the truth?
Features:
1 hour play time
Twisty storyline
6 endings
Notes:
While this is my first project, I spent more than a year on its production and polishing, as I kept raising my standards while I was working on it! It is a one-woman project, with the exception of the music, which was sourced from the amazing royalty-free library of https://incompetech.com/. The game itself was made with Tyranobuilder.
